Appendix D. Institutional Review Board Policy and Procedures Concerning the Protection of Human Subjects

Applications for review and approval of research involving human subjects require a faculty member who acts as the Principal Investigator of record and who assumes responsibility for the quality of the application for approval as well as the responsible and ethical conduct of the student’s research activities.

Safeguarding the rights and welfare of subjects involved in any research, development, or related activity is the responsibility of the University. In order to provide for the adequate discharge of this responsibility, it is the policy of the University that no research activity involving human subjects be undertaken until those activities have been reviewed and approved by the University Institutional Review Board (IRB).
